# Illinois SB 1748 (100th) — COMMUNITY-INTEGRATED LIVING
Amends the Community-Integrated Living Arrangements Licensure and Certification Act. Provides that a community mental health or developmental services agency shall collect and securely store identifying and contact information for each individual resident. Provides that this information may include, but not be limited to, a current photograph, personal contact information, guardian or emergency contact information, and a log of all off-site overnight visits. Provides that this information shall be updated periodically.

## Timeline
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
- **2017-02-09** Filed with Secretary by Sen. Dale A. Righter `filing`
- **2017-02-09** First Reading `reading-1`
- **2017-02-09** Referred to Assignments `referral-committee`
- **2017-02-28** Assigned to Human Services `referral-committee`
- **2017-03-08** Postponed - Human Services
- **2017-03-15** Do Pass Human Services; 010-000-000 `committee-passage`
- **2017-03-15** Placed on Calendar Order of 2nd Reading March 16, 2017
- **2017-03-15** Added as Chief Co-Sponsor Sen. Julie A. Morrison
- **2017-04-03** Added as Co-Sponsor Sen. Neil Anderson
- **2017-04-06** Second Reading `reading-2`
- **2017-04-06** Placed on Calendar Order of 3rd Reading April 25, 2017
- **2017-04-26** Added as Chief Co-Sponsor Sen. Michael Connelly
- **2017-04-28** Rule 2-10 Third Reading Deadline Established As May 31, 2017 `reading-3`
- **2017-05-23** Senate Floor Amendment No. 1 Filed with Secretary by Sen. Dale A. Righter `amendment-introduction`
- **2017-05-23** Senate Floor Amendment No. 1 Referred to Assignments `referral-committee`
- **2017-05-24** Senate Floor Amendment No. 1 Assignments Refers to Human Services
- **2017-05-25** Senate Floor Amendment No. 1 Recommend Do Adopt Human Services; 006-000-000
- **2017-05-25** Recalled to Second Reading `reading-2`
- **2017-05-25** Senate Floor Amendment No. 1 Adopted; Righter `amendment-passage`
- **2017-05-25** Placed on Calendar Order of 3rd Reading
- **2017-05-25** Added as Co-Sponsor Sen. Dave Syverson
- **2017-05-25** Added as Chief Co-Sponsor Sen. Pat McGuire
- **2017-05-25** Third Reading - Passed; 058-000-000 `reading-3, passage`
- **2017-05-25** Arrived in House `introduction`
- **2017-05-25** Chief House Sponsor Rep. Patricia R. Bellock
- **2017-05-25** First Reading `reading-1`
- **2017-05-25** Referred to Rules Committee `referral-committee`
- **2017-05-26** Added Alternate Co-Sponsor Rep. Robyn Gabel
- **2017-05-26** Added Alternate Chief Co-Sponsor Rep. Michelle Mussman
- **2017-05-28** Assigned to Human Services Committee `referral-committee`
- **2017-05-28** Final Action Deadline Extended-9(b) May 31, 2017
- **2017-05-29** Moved to Suspend Rule 21 Rep. Barbara Flynn Currie
- **2017-05-29** Suspend Rule 21 - Prevailed
- **2017-05-29** Do Pass / Short Debate Human Services Committee; 011-001-000 `committee-passage`
- **2017-05-29** Placed on Calendar 2nd Reading - Short Debate
- **2017-05-29** Second Reading - Short Debate `reading-2`
- **2017-05-29** Held on Calendar Order of Second Reading - Short Debate `reading-2`
- **2017-05-31** Placed on Calendar Order of 3rd Reading - Short Debate
- **2017-05-31** Third Reading - Short Debate - Passed 114-000-000 `reading-3, passage`
- **2017-05-31** Passed Both Houses
- **2017-06-29** Sent to the Governor `executive-receipt`
- **2017-08-24** Governor Approved `executive-signature`
- **2017-08-24** Effective Date August 24, 2017
- **2017-08-24** Public Act . . . . . . . . . 100-0313 `became-law`
